Abstract :
In this contribution the use of ℓ1 weighted minimization for the diagnosis of arrays from a reduced set of near-field data is investigated. Numerical results show that reweighed method gives a higher probability of an accurate estimation of the failures compared to the classic ℓ1 minimization proposed in the past literature.
